Mahabalipuram

Mahabalipuram is situated on the Coromandel Coast facing the Bay of Bengal and is recognized throughout the country for its beautiful old monolithic structures. This magical city is situated in the southern Indian state of Tamil Nadu and is home to numerous caves and temples of the rock cut. Mahabalipuram is also known for its rich culture and heritage, which attracts many tourists from various parts of India. Mahabalipuram is also known as mammalapuram and was mainly a port city in southern India, in ancient times.

There are many things to look at Mahabalipuram and the most famous among them are spectacular works of sculpture. Attention architectural wonders of the city, adding the importance and gives a unique place among the rest of the tourist destinations of Tamil Nadu. You come in many beautiful structures here Thirukadalmallai some, Arjuna Penance, Varsha Cave Temple, Shore Temple and Rathas Pancha (Five Chariots). There are many interesting destinations around the city and can be examined for long trips. Some of the places worth visiting are Kanchipuram, Vedanthangal, Covelong, Crocodile Bank and Muttukadu.
